As far as I can tell, if you have Frontal and Right Profile the puppet will not switch from frontal to the profile when you use the arrow key. You have to create Left Profile as well for the flipping from “Frontal” to “Right Profile”. If the right profile is the default (like walkbot), then walking works. So it is not the walk behavior that seems to be the problem, but rather the code to decide to flip from the default profile to the walk direction profile refuses to work without Left and Right profiles both defined (and rigged sensibly).I think it makes sense to allow Frontal with only one profile. Puppets can walk backwards if the other profile is not defined - and this works pretty well! So allow only one of the two profiles to be defined, allow it to flip from frontal to the side profile, then make it walk forwards/backwards based on which arrow key was pressed.

There is a new version of Character Animator 22.2 available for download from the Creative Cloud desktop application. There are a number of bug fixes carried out in this release, including all previously known issues with Puppet Maker. To check for updates from the Creative Cloud desktop application if you are unable to see this update, click Help > Check for Updates.
